Linux服务器环境搭建实战:Web开发快速指南

在开始搭建Linux服务器环境之前,确保你已经拥有一台运行Linux系统的服务器,可以是物理机、虚拟机或者云服务提供商提供的实例。常见的发行版包括Ubuntu、CentOS和Debian等。

安装Web开发所需的软件是关键步骤。通常需要安装Apache或Nginx作为Web服务器,MySQL或PostgreSQL作为数据库,以及PHP、Python或Node.js等编程语言环境。可以通过包管理器如apt(Ubuntu)或yum(CentOS)进行安装。

配置防火墙以允许HTTP和HTTPS流量。使用UFW(Ubuntu)或firewalld(CentOS)来开放必要的端口,确保外部用户可以访问你的Web服务。

设置域名解析和SSL证书可以提升网站的安全性和用户体验。通过DNS服务商绑定域名,并使用Let's Encrypt免费获取SSL证书,配置到Web服务器中。

开发过程中,建议使用版本控制工具如Git来管理代码。在服务器上安装Git并配置SSH密钥,方便代码的部署与更新。

AI绘图结果,仅供参考

•定期备份数据和日志文件,确保服务器运行稳定。可以使用cron定时任务自动执行备份脚本,减少手动操作带来的风险。

关于作者: dawei

【声明】:杭州站长网内容转载自互联网,其相关言论仅代表作者个人观点绝非权威,不代表本站立场。如您发现内容存在版权问题,请提交相关链接至邮箱:bqsm@foxmail.com,我们将及时予以处理。

为您推荐